6.0-magnitude quake hits off east coast of Honshu, Japan: USGS An earthquake measuring 6.0 on the Richter scale jolted off the east coast of Honshu, Japan at 10:54 local time (0154 GMT) on Thursday, the U.S. Geological Survey said.
The epicenter, with a depth of 3.70 km, was initially determined to be at 40.3188 degrees north latitude and 143.6760 degrees east longitude, about 187 km east of Hachinohe, Honshu and 619 km northeast of Tokyo.
There were no tsunami reported and no immediate report of damage to property.&$

Firefighters contain huge fire at Texas chemical plant HOUSTON, Oct. 3 (Xinhua) -- Firefighters have almost contained a huge fire at a chemical plant south of the city of Dallas in the U.S. state of Texas on Monday.
The fire broke out at about 11:00 a.m. at Magnablend chemical processing plant in the city of Waxahachie, 30 miles south of Dallas. It spread quickly throughout the facility, causing a chain of explosions.
As of 5:00 in the afternoon, Waxahachie Fire Chief David Hudgins said the fire was 95 percent contained.

Maliki bloc's fraud claim shows hard way out of impasse in Iraqi new gov't formation By Li Laifang, Jamal Ahmed
A latest recount call by the State of Law coalition led by Iraqi sitting Prime Minister Nuri Al- Maliki tells once again that the way out of the country's deadlock in government formation remains hard.
Hachim al-Hassani, spokesman for Maliki's bloc, said Sunday they found manipulation in some 750,000 votes in five provinces. The bloc believed such a large number could substantially change the results. The revolution in Arabic fiction prefigures the Arab spring Over the last decade, a new generation of Arabic novelists has been moving beyond the social realism of their predecessors to reach out to the worldWith over 100 submissions for the 2011 International Prize for Arabic Fiction (IPAF) – popularly, though incorrectly, known as the Arab Booker – fiction in Arabic is clearly flourishing at least numerically. After all, the Man Booker prize, on which IPAF is based, receives a similar number of submissions itself each year. But over the last 10 years, the Arabic novel has made great strides in the variety of themes, styles and literary forms.A generation ago themes were limited. Much Arab literature was based on social realism. If there were historical novels, there were hidden contemporary messages. This reflected the influential 60s generation, when the Arab world was defensive and often confrontational towards the outside world. Writers who came of age in the 1960s often produced outstanding work, but the emerging generation seems not to be held back as their parents were.The Facebook generation has broken down barriers and internationalised cultural reference points. Arab literature is less parochial. In some ways this has reflected the Arab diaspora, and Arab familiarity with Europe and America, through residence, study or visits. Thus the young Saudi writer, Mohammed Hasan Alwan writes a Vancouver novel, or the Iraqi Inam Kachachi writes about an American-Iraqi caught up as a translator for the United States in Iraq.There has also been a breakdown in the straight single-person narrative. The Yemeni writer Nadiah Alkokabani, has used several voices to embroider one short story. The Tunisian author Kamel Riahi, in his novel, The Gorilla, tells a powerful tale with several shifts of perspective. Algerian parties not to join anti-government march Algeria's major political parties said Saturday they preferred not to join the anti-government march in downtown Algiers demanding comprehensive political reforms.
The march, which was called by the National Co-ordination for Change and Democracy, demanded comprehensive reforms by the government.
